비트코인 기술적 특징 6가지
1. 프로토콜 (protocol)
- 프로토콜이란, 분산 데이터베이스를 구축하는 법 및 설명하는 법. 트랜잭션을 짜맞추는 방법, 유효한 트랜잭션을 구성하는 요소 들에 관한 명세이다.
2. 네트워크 (network)
- 노드가 연결된 피어 투 피어 네트워크이다. 이 노드는, 블록체인에 추가되는 새로운 블록과 발표되는 트랜잭션을 담은 메시지를 교환한다.
3. 화폐 (currency)
- 비트코인은 비트코인 네트워크의 고유 통화 단위이다. 비록 비트코인이 계정의 주요 단위이지만, 모든 비트코인은 사토시(Satoshi)라고 불리는 1억 개의 조각으로 나눌 수 있다.
4. 오픈소스 프로그램 (open source implementation)
- 이는 C++라고 표기하는, 오픈소스 프로젝트로 프로토콜을 시행한다. 이 프로젝트는 최근 비트코인 코어(Bitcoin Core)로 브랜드를 바꾸었는데, 비트코인의 다양한 의미를 혼동하는 일을 피하는 것이 한 가지 목적이다. (비트코인 코어는 단일 컴퓨터 프로그램이지만, 2가지 다른 서비스가 포함된다.)
5. 비트코인 코어 월렛 (bitcoin core wallet)
- 비트코인 qt(bitcoin-qt)로 알려진 비트코인 코어 월렛은, 지갑을 위한 디폴트 기반 기술이다. 이를 운용하려면 풀 노드가 필요하므로, 이 지갑은 풀 노트 지갑이다. 비트코인 코어 월렛은 qt 프레임워크를 사용하는 사용자에게 GUI를 제공한다. 그래서 비트코인 QT라는 이름으로 불리기도 한다.
6. 비트코인 코어 서버 (bitcoin core server)
- 비트코인으로 알려진, 비트코인 코어 서버는 네트워크 노드를 실행한다. 그래픽 사용자 인터페이스가 없이 데몬(daemon: 사용자가 직접 실행하지 않아도 보이지 않는 백그라운드에서 자동으로 실행되는 프로그램)으로 운용될 수 있기 때문에, 비트코인드라는 이름을 얻었다.
- 비트코인 코어 서버는, 비트코인 네트워크에 연결하고, 메시지를 교환하고, 블록체인을 해석하고, 네트워크의 신규 트랜잭션을 처리하는 등 여러 목적으로 이용된다.
관련 글: 블록체인 기술 (초보 개념 정리)
관련 글: 암호화폐 지갑의 종류와 특징 정리 (기초)
관련 글: 토큰 이코노미 설계와 가치 제안 (One Page Whitepaper)
'경제공부 시작 > 코인 공부' 카테고리의 다른 글
블록체인 작업증명 원리 (proof of work) (0) | 2021.11.03 |
---|---|
비트코인 화폐로서의 가치 (0) | 2021.10.29 |
암호화폐 기술의 본질 (간략 정리) (0) | 2021.10.22 |
암호화폐 기초 용어 정리 (+ 지갑 종류 ) (0) | 2021.10.21 |
코인 추격매수/ 급락 매매 (+ 투자시 멘탈 관리법) (0) | 2021.10.16 |
댓글